Plumping Effects

Photo-Smoothing Peal is Shiseido’s exclusive dual-layer spherical pearl ingredient. It is created by covering spherical powder with a layer of distinctive pearl. This innovative spherical shape enhances the light dispersing effect which visually corrects uneven vertical lip lines, giving the lips a fuller look.

The Super-Bio Yeast Extract helps promote production of fibroblasts that enhance the skin’s support mechanism. It also assists in the production of collagen and hyaluronic acid which are crucial for maintaining skin’s resilience and therefore giving fuller, plumper lips.

The Super Hydro-Wrap Vitalizing DE is an advanced moisturizing ingredient containing an oil that blends extremely well with water. For this reason, it can create a highly protective veil over the lips, replenishing skin with water, while sealing in moisture. Lips look luscious, and their moisture is optimally maintained.

Im loving sheer gloss like Lipsticks at the moment, so these are right up my street. They are so smooth to apply and glide on the lips giving just the right amount of colour pay off, with a stunning sheen. Although they do contain shimmer bits, there is no hint of grittiness at all, just buttery soft smoothness. Considering they are sheer too, they last a decent amount of time before a top up is needed.

PK407 Stiletto - A wicked bright blue-pink.


This looks like a hot pink in the tube and probably a colour that I would normally steer clear of to be honest, but once applied on the lips, this is simply a WOW shade. It is a bright blue pink shade, but because its sheer its not so much "in your face". The shimmer is stunning! seriously stunning. Although it does contain shimmer bits, there is no hint of grittiness at all, just buttery soft smoothness.

PK311 Pink Champagne - An effervescent peachy pink


For me, this is a "my lips but better shade". When applied it looks so natural looking on the lips, but its easily a shade that could take you to from day to night. It has slight golden shimmer, which is gorgeous when it catches the light.

Although these are not cheap with being priced at £19.50 they are gorgeous Lipsticks and I definitely have my eye on a few of the nude shade. There is 13 shades in total, which are listed below.
